Think again. It is possible to create a storyboard using elements from the beatmap. For example, I included some sort of a updated HUD (I gave it a less rigid and a more Project DIVA-ish look) and a ending bonus (cool on last note). However you won't be able to do much since a good part of the SB is taken by the gamemode (I created the extra elements in the .osu file and left the osu!DIVA elements in the .osb, but changed a few things because of my HUD).IamBaum wrote:
You won't be able to create additional storyboards for osu!Diva maps, the reason is that the storyboard Elements will be taken from the Skin instead of the Beatmap, so you won't be able to insert Sprites into your own Beatmaps for that purpose.
